Why do Sewer Lines Fail?

There are quite a few different reasons for which your sewer line might bust. Let’s take look at the most common reasons:

  • Broken, offset, collapsed or cracked pipe – this could have taken place because of frozen ground, shifting soil as well as settling and many more potential reasons.
  • Blockage- this could have been cause by grease buildup or by a foreign object which is restricting or prohibiting the flow as well as the cleaning of the line altogether.
  • Leaking joints – the seals between your pipes have been broken, which could allow water to escape all around the area surrounding the pipe.

The Traditional Sewer Line Repair Method

This is usually performed using the “trench” or the so-called “open cut” method in order to gain access to the area which is surrounding the portion of the pipe that is damaged.

Trenchless Sewer Line Repair Method

This is an advanced technology that actually prevents any damage to your yard, parking lot or driveway. The process usually involves pipe bursting as well as pipe relining, which are two separate activities required for the trenchless sewer line repair method.
